Biography:
Pushpendra Nath Misra is a modern Indian film director, screenwriter, showrunner, and advertisement maker known for his clever sense of humour and culturally grounded storytelling in the sphere of Hindi digital entertainment and cinema. Having graduated from the National Institute of Design (NID) based in Ahmedabad, he made an impressive career in the advertising industry before completely switching to feature film production and screenwriting.Misra earned nationwide popularity with his satirical comedy feature film Ghoomketu (2020) with Nawazuddin Siddiqui playing a writer who wants to become a part of Bollywood and faces many challenges in pursuit of success.
After that, the director became a well-known person in the realm of streaming services and launched several Netflix originals as a showrunner and director. Among his famous digital movies are romantic drama Taj Mahal 1989 (2020) and heist comedy thriller Choona (2023).Misra’s works are usually distinguished by realistic scripts full of characters and a distinctive combination of dry humour and interesting locations that help to see life’s peculiarities against the background of realistic India. Working through his Mumbai-based production company, Flying Saucer, Misra keeps being a distinctive voice of original storytelling on popular streaming platforms.
